A stunning family beach wedged between two headlands, Freshwater is a short walk north from Manly. A coastal walk further north will take you to Curl Curl. The north headland provides excellent protection from the summer nor'easter, and waves are fairly consistent right along the beach thanks to reliable sandbanks. An eight lane, 50 metre saltwater pool at the north end is a favourite with lap swimmers. Freshwater's unique claim to fame is that this is where surfboard riding was popularised in Australia by Hawaiian 'Duke' Kahanamoku. Duke famously carved a board from a piece of local timber and demonstrated surfing for an enthralled crowd on 15 January 1915. A life-size statue of Duke Kahanamoku on the northern headland commemorates the historic day.
